WebApr 6, 2024 · In the U.S., some groups of children and teens are far more likely than others to die by gunfire. Boys, for example, accounted for 83% of all gun deaths among children and teens in 2024. Girls accounted for 17%. Older children and teens are much more likely than younger kids to be killed in gun-related incidents. WebChild slavery facts. 1 in 4 of all victims of trafficking are children involved in forced labor. As many as 1.2 million children are being trafficked every year. The children who are trafficked often work as slaves on farms, mines and at industrial factories. Worldwide, up to 10 million children are trapped in modern forms of child slavery.
